  • 构建高性能的MYSQL数据库系统-主从复制

    实验环境:

    DB1:172.16.1.100

    DB2:172.16.1.101

    VRRIP:172.16.1.99

    步骤:

    yum -y install mysql

    1。修改DB1的mysql配置文件

    server-id = 2 #DB1和DB2的id 必须不同
    log-bin=mysql-bin  #开启mysql的二进制日志功能
    read_only=1 #定义主从复制,只读模式 relay-log = mysql-relay-bin #定义中继日志的命名格式 replicate-wild-ignore-table=mysql.% #不复制的数据库或表 replicate-wild-ignore-table=test.% #不复制的数据库或表
    replicate-wild-ignore-table=information_schema.% #不复制的数据库或表

    2. 在DB1创建复制用户并授权

    grant replication slave on *.*  to  "chen"@"172.16.1.101" identified by "123456";
    show master status;
    mysql> show master status;
    +------------------+----------+--------------+------------------+
    | File | Position | Binlog_Do_DB | Binlog_Ignore_DB |
    +------------------+----------+--------------+------------------+
    | mysql-bin.000006 | 106         |                    |           |
    +------------------+----------+--------------+------------------+
    1 row in set (0.00 sec)

    3.在DB2的mysql库将DB1设为自己的主服务器

    mysql > change master to 
            master_host="172.16.1.100",
            master_user="chen",
            master_password="123456",
            master_log_file="mysql-bin.000006",
            master_log_pos=106;        
    

    4.然后运行

    mysql > start slave;
    

    5.查询DB2运行状态

    mysql > show slave status;

    8./usr/local/keepalived/mysql.sh

      

    #!/bin/bash
    #function:监视mysql主从服务器状态
    #written by:alec
    #
    user=mysql
    host=172.16.1.150
    password=123
    #
    check_mysql() {
    IO=`/usr/local/mysql/bin/mysql -u$user -p$password -h$host -e 'show slave statusG'|grep IO_Running|tr -s ' '|awk '{print $2}'|grep Yes|wc -l`
    SQL=`/usr/local/mysql/bin/mysql -u$user -p$password -h$host -e 'show slave statusG'|grep SQL_Running|tr -s ' '|sed -n '1p'|awk '{print $2}'|grep Yes|wc -l`
    if [ "$IO" -eq 1 ]&&[ "$SQL" -eq 1 ]
    then
    service keepalived status|grep pid
    if [ $? -eq 0 ]
    then
    echo "服务已经启动"
    else
    service keepalived start
    if [ $? -eq 0 ]
    then
    echo "服务启动成功"
    else
    echo "服务启动失败"
    fi
    fi
    else
    service keepalived status|grep pid
    if [ $? -eq 0 ]
    then
    service keepalived stop
    if [ $? -eq 0 ]
    then
    echo "服务关闭成功"
    else
    echo "服务关闭失败"
    fi
    else
    echo "服务已经关闭"
    fi
    fi
    }
    main(){
    check_mysql
    }
    main;

    错误一:database doesn't exist' on query. Default database

     解决:

    1.stop slave;

    2.set global sql_slave_skip_counter=1;

    3.start slave;
